The big frontend frameworks comparison 2023
Angular, Vue, React and Co., everything you need to know at a glance
Frontend Frameworks 2023 - Which frontend framework suits you best?
Which frontend framework will still be viable in 2023? What are the differences between the most popular frameworks? And why are frameworks needed in the frontend at all? In this post, we take a wide-angle look at the frontend landscape.
What are the most popular frontend frameworks?
Before we dive deeper into the subject and look at the individual frameworks, we will answer the question of why frontend frameworks are needed in web development at all. This is mainly due to the fact that the requirements for the frontend have increased significantly over the years.
While websites used to be accessed exclusively by a desktop computer, today a variety of mobile devices access a new website, whether smartphones or tablets, smart TVs or other devices.
Website creation cost: A front-end developer is responsible for ensuring that website visitors can interact with the site without any problems. Whenever users visit a new website, everything they see, click on, or otherwise use is the work of a front-end developer. Developers do this by combining design, technology, and programming to code the look and feel of a website.
If there are any errors with the interface, it will have a big impact on the overall website cost. With the advent of mobile devices, it is even more important to create responsive designs nowadays. A frontend framework makes the work of developers a lot easier. With frontend frameworks, it is possible to create websites that meet all the above requirements for a new website with relatively little effort.
Front-end frameworks in web development
The latest State of JS Report from 2021 shows the most popular frontend frameworks of the year.
According to the report, 80% use React, 54% Angular, and 51% Vue.js. Svelte is already well behind at 20%, but has seen a significant upswing since 2019, so we'll be devoting some time to this new framework as well.
What is the React Framework?
The most popular frontend framework is still React. It should be said in advance that React is technically not a framework, but a library. However, opinions merge here (as in the figure above), so we include React in this comparison.
The React framework was created in 2013 by Facebook, which still manages it. React is a component-based web framework that has been used to create a variety of complex applications such as PayPal, Facebook, Dropbox, Netflix, and Twitter.
Building website with React: the advantages of React at a glance
- Simple optimization without much effort
- Flexibility for individual adjustments
- Multiple applications (web, mobile, desktop and more)
- Suitability for SEO websites
- Easy to debug
- Support from Facebook
What is the Angular Framework?
The Angular framework is the second most used frontend framework. Angular is a JavaScript framework based on TypeScript. AngularJS was first released by Google in 2010 and is one of the first JS-based frontend frameworks.
After the release of React in 2013 by Facebook, Google released a new SPA framework called Angular. The current prevalence of Angular is due in no small part to the fact that many companies continue to use the framework, as it is still considered future-proof due to its prominent support.
Building website with Angular: the advantages of Angular at a glance
- Modular structure
- Dependency Injections
- HTML and CSS completely usable
- High safety standards
- Popular with companies
- Support from Google
What is the Vue Framework?
Vue was released in 2014 and has seen a reboot two years later. This is a JS framework for front-end web projects. The goal of developer Evan You was mainly to make the framework simpler and less dogmatic. The result is quite impressive: Unlike other frameworks, the learning curve here is really less steep.
The Vue framework is considered extremely flexible, as changes can be made to the code without affecting basic functionality. Despite its relatively young age, Vue is also already used by a large number of companies, such as Nintendo, Alibaba or Expedia.
Building website with Vue: the advantages of Vue at a glance
- Easy to understand and well structured documentation
- Vue JS Framework Javascript: Flat learning curve
- Large open source community
- Progressive app development
- Script Vue.js: Lightweight framework
- Vue.js 3.0 available as brand new version
And what about the Svelte Framework?
Svelte is the newest of the four most used frameworks and has been able to build a relatively large fan base in a very short time. It is interesting to note that, compared to React or Angular, Svelte is not supported by a tech giant, which is considered a disadvantage by some, and an advantage by others. The framework was developed in 2016 by Rich Harris, who came up with the idea of compiling the code before transferring it to the browser.
The compiler does all the heavy lifting during the build phase, eliminating the need for a Virtual DOM, which makes applications a lot lighter. In addition, the framework does not require any TypeScript knowledge.
Building website with Svelte: the advantages of Svelte at a glance
- Suitable for developers with little JS experience
- Compiler reduces runtime
- Reusable components
- Client-side and server-side rendering
- Optimal for SEO websites
- Cross-platform: web, mobile and desktop apps
An outlook
React as well as Angular and Vue have proven to be reliable frameworks over the past years. All 3 frameworks are used by well-known companies, while behind place 1 and 2 are two of the biggest tech giants from Silicon Valley. Therefore, it is safe to assume that the top 3 most used frontend frameworks still have a long future ahead of them.
But what about 4th place? This is difficult to predict at this point. Svelte is still in its infancy and has not been adopted by companies to the same extent as the other frameworks. Conversely, Svelte's lack of market maturity compared to the other frameworks also means that the job market for capable Svelte developers is extremely small, so we will continue to rely on the tried and true frameworks for the foreseeable future.
Your web agency in Frankfurt
If you would like to have a new website created or if you need further customized solutions, we are at your disposal. blackHound is an internet agency based in Frankfurt that supports companies such as E.On, Mercedes-Benz, Hugo Boss or IKEA with innovative web, app and 3D solutions.